Danylo Leonidovych Beskorovaynyi (Ukrainian: Данило Леонідович Бескоровайний; born 7 February 1999) is a Ukrainian professional footballer who currently plays for Kryvbas Kryvyi Rih as a defender.

Club career

Beskorovaynyi is a product of Kryvbas Kryvyi Rih (first trainer Vitaliy Bondaryev)[2] and Youth Sportive School Kharkiv (KhOVUFKS).[3]

MFK Zemplín Michalovce

Beskorovaynyi made his Fortuna Liga debut for Zemplín Michalovce against Senica on 18 August 2018.[4]

Astana loan

On 27 January 2022, Beskorovainyi joined Astana on loan from DAC 1904 for the 2022 season, with the option to make the move permanent.[5] ON 11 December 2022, Astana announced that they had not taken up the offer to make Beskorovainyi's transfer permanent and that his loan deal had expired.[6]

Kryvbas Kryvyi Rih

On 9 January 2023 he signed for Kryvbas Kryvyi Rih.[7]

International

On 15 June 2019 Beskorovaynyi won the FIFA U-20 World Cup, being a part of Ukraine national U-20 team.[8]
